AngularJS通過HTTP與阿里云國際站代理商后臺交互的實現示例
在當前網絡化、全球化發(fā)展的環(huán)境下,數據的傳輸和管理變得尤為關鍵。對于開發(fā)者而言,選擇一個優(yōu)秀的云服務平臺,將會大大提升應用的穩(wěn)定性和擴展性。阿里云作為全球領先的云計算及人工智能科技公司,提供了強大的國際站服務,特別是在處理大數據、安全保護、全球網絡覆蓋等方面表現出色。本文將介紹如何通過AngularJS使用HTTP服務與阿里云國際站代理商后臺進行有效的數據交互。
阿里云的優(yōu)勢
首先,我們簡要介紹阿里云的幾個關鍵優(yōu)勢:
- 全球網絡覆蓋:阿里云擁有全球多個地區(qū)的數據中心和豐富的邊緣節(jié)點,確保數據的快速響應和高效傳輸。
- 高效的數據處理能力:阿里云提供強大的數據處理服務,包括但不限于大數據分析、機器學習、數據可視化等。
- 安全性:阿里云提供業(yè)內領先的安全解決方案,從物理安全到應用安全,多層次保護用戶的數據。
- 成本效益:阿里云提供靈活的計費方式,幫助客戶節(jié)省成本,高性價比的服務贏得了廣泛好評。
AngularJS的HTTP與后臺交互實現
接下來,我們將通過一個簡單的示例來演示如何在AngularJS中通過HTTP服務與阿里云國際站代理商后臺進行交互。
前提條件
確保你已經引入了AngularJS庫。
步驟一:創(chuàng)建AngularJS應用
var app = angular.module('myApp', []);
步驟二:創(chuàng)建服務(Service)
在AngularJS中創(chuàng)建一個名為DataService的服務,用來管理HTTP請求。
app.service('DataService', function($http) {
this.getData = function() {
return $http.get('https://api.example.com/data');
}
});
步驟三:創(chuàng)建控制器(Controller)
創(chuàng)建一個控制器來調用DataService服務,并將獲取的數據綁定到視圖。

app.controller('myCtrl', function($scope, DataService) {
DataService.getData().then(function(response) {
$scope.data = response.data;
}, function(error) {
console.error('Error while fetching data', error);
});
});
步驟四:在HTML中使用AngularJS
在HTML文件中,用AngularJS的雙向數據綁定顯示數據。
{{item.name}}
總結
利用AngularJS與HTTP服務對接阿里云國際站代理商后臺,不僅可以享受到阿里云的全球網絡布局、高效數據處理能力及卓越的安全保障,還能通過AngularJS本身提供的簡潔易用的數據綁定和依賴注入等功能,使得開發(fā)過程變得輕松而高效。此外,結合阿里云豐富的API資源,可以讓你的應用更快地邁向國際化,抓住全球業(yè)務發(fā)展的機遇。
